Abstract
A controlling agent for agricultural or horticultural, which is less phytotoxic and which has considerable controlling effect against bacterial plant diseases, is provided by using bis(8-guanidinooctyl) amine or salts thereof as an active ingredient. By using, together with bis(8-guanidinooctyl)amine or salts thereof, other active ingredient of a controlling agent for agricultural or horticultural bacterial disease than these compounds, the controlling agent for agricultural or horticultural having an even higher effect is provided.
